2. What Are Cookies?

Cookies are small text files stored on your device when you visit a website. They help websites remember your preferences and improve your experience.

Types of Storage We Use:

  • Cookies: Small text files
  • Local Storage: Browser-based storage
  • Session Storage: Temporary browser storage
  • Pixels/Beacons: Invisible tracking images

Specific Cookies:

  • _ga: Distinguishes unique users (2 years)
  • _gid: Distinguishes unique users (24 hours)
  • _gat: Limits request rate (1 minute)
  • _ga_*: Maintains session state (2 years)
